Indus Battle Royale Version 1.4.0: A Deep Dive into the New Update
Indus Battle Royale's highly anticipated 1.4.0 patch has arrived, bringing significant enhancements to gameplay. This update focuses on vehicle upgrades, new emotes, and crucial behind-the-scenes improvements.
The Toofan vehicle receives a major overhaul. No longer just transportation, the Toofan now allows players to shoot, heal, and deploy grenades and smoke bombs. Added health and explosion indicators provide crucial real-time feedback, adding a layer of strategic risk/reward to high-speed maneuvers.
New emotes are also included, accessible via the pre-match menu. These expressions allow players to showcase their confidence and skill, even amidst the intensity of battle.
Behind-the-Scenes Enhancements:
Beyond the visible changes, version 1.4.0 boasts numerous under-the-hood improvements. These include substantial upgrades to map lighting, spatial audio, loading times, sensitivity adjustments, and network stability. These improvements demonstrate the developer's commitment to enhancing the overall Indus Battle Royale experience, even while the game remains in open beta.
To further boost the game's profile, Super Gaming is sponsoring an Indus International Tournament encompassing India and the Philippines.
